Key Requirements

  • High school graduate or equivalent
  • 3 years Integer related work experience
  • 3 years light assembly experience
  • 3 years regulated industry experience
  • Ability to read blueprints preferred
  • Familiarity with microscopes and measuring devices required
  • IPC soldering standards certification preferred
